Output dafaa415062883a3b376467cfeb67b3627b22907e155114edaaa35e5f563db6e:2

value
32472980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d0d6c9915e20a22e72fad8fc506b8e018a2cc8e OP_EQUAL
address
M96B6ev292zGy7dnMdWwTY1dbexbrK1SRp
transaction
dafaa415062883a3b376467cfeb67b3627b22907e155114edaaa35e5f563db6e
spent
true